Hamlet killed his uncle in revenge for the murder of his father.

...                                              for his father ...

 

Hi,

Does the second of the above sound as good as the first and mean about the same? If not, why not? Thanks.

#2 does not make it clear that Hamlet's father was murdered.

Unless you know the play, you might just think Hamlet's uncle did some other bad thing to Hamlet's father, eg drove him into exile, peed in his beer, etc.
